Student Demographics & Diversity
The following sections describe the diversity of General Dance graduates at Chapman University, by degree type.
Program-wide, General Dance graduates at Chapman University are 83% women (29) and 17% men (6).
General Dance Bachelor’s Program at Chapman University
Of the 35 bachelor’s general dance degrees awarded at Chapman University, 83% were women (29) and 17% were men (6).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of General Dance bachelor’s degree recipients at Chapman University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 22 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 8 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
| Asian | 1 |
| Two or More Races | 1 |
| International (Nonresident) | 2 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 31% of General Dance bachelor’s degree recipients at Chapman University, lower than the national average of 38%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
